RSS Android-Entwickler-Blog
Folgen
X verbesserte die Erfolgsrate bei der Anmeldung um das 2-fache nach Einführung von Passschlüsseln
X, eine Social-Media-App mit fast 500 Millionen Nutzern weltweit, hat kürzlich den Anmeldeprozess seiner Android-App durch Implementierung der Passkey-Authentifizierung aktualisiert. Diese neue Funktion zielt darauf ab, eine sicherere und nahtlosere Anmeldeerfahrung für Nutzer bereitzustellen, die Notwendigkeit von Passwörtern eliminiert und die Kontosicherheit erhöht. Passkeys basieren auf Public-Key-Kryptografie, wodurch sie einzigartig und an die Website oder App gebunden sind und nicht durch Phishing erlangt werden können. X-Entwickler verwendeten die Credential Manager API von Android, um Passkeys zu integrieren, was den Prozess vereinfachte und Code, Bugs und Wartungsaufwand reduzierte. Die Migration dauerte nur zwei Wochen und anschließend zwei weitere Wochen, um Passkeys vollständig zu unterstützen. Durch die Einführung von Passkeys erreichten die X-Entwickler eine Reduzierung des Codes um 80 % im Authentifizierungsmodul, eine Lösung von 90 % der älteren Edge-Case-Bugs und eine Verringerung des Codes für GIS-, One-Tap- und Smart-Lock-Handhabung um 85 %. Das Team verzeichnete außerdem eine erhebliche Verkürzung der Anmeldezeiten und eine Verdopplung der erfolgreichen Anmelderate der App im Vergleich zu Zeiten, als nur Passwörter verwendet wurden. X plant, die Nutzererfahrung weiter zu verbessern, indem Anmeldungen nur mit Passkeys zugelassen werden und ein spezieller Passkey-Verwaltungsbildschirm bereitgestellt wird.